I haven't been playing much AC as of late, but I attempted to do the Easter Egg thing yesterday and forgot to smash all the rocks since I rarely had time to do anything in the game yesterday. According to a few friends, the rocks stay there permanently if you don't smash them? Is this a glitch, or is this 100% false?

Do you think it'd be a good idea for me to TT back to yesterday, smash all the rocks, and then TT to today to avoid this from happening? I really don't need 20 rocks in my town, thank you.
 
According to animal crossing wikia:
There is an uncommon bug in Animal Crossing: New Leaf that will cause 2/3 of the rocks generated on Bunny Day to turn real afterwards. This can cause serious issues, such as forbidding access to certain parts of town such as the beach. Be sure to break all fake rocks before the day is over to cease this from happening. It has been reported that time travelling to a day after Bunny Day, then loading the game, then turning off the system without saving, can fix this issue.
